 | I have done more testing and I believe I know what the problem is: 
 I put <work-dir> and <temp-dir> inside my app-default.xml's <web-app-default> tag.  Within the tag, this is what I used:
 
 <work-dir>${server.root}/work/${host.name}/${app.name}</work-dir>
 <temp-dir>${server.root}/tmp/${host.name}/${app.name}</temp-dir>
 
 
 Strangely, <temp-dir> is parsed fine and directory is created under ${server.root} (which is /var/resin).  However, I get problems with <work-dir> and it always defaults to WEB/work.
 
 When I change ${server.root} to "/var/resin" so that it becomes:
 
 <work-dir>/var/resin/work/${host.name}/${app.name}</work-dir>
 
 Everything works with this.
 
 Am I using ${server.root} wrong or something?  Also, my server.root is different from my resin.home.
